Principal Marketing Program Manager
Samsara is a pioneer of the Connected Operations™ Cloud, enabling organizations to harness IoT data for improved operations. The Principal Marketing Program Manager will drive marketing programs, collaborating with various stakeholders to ensure successful execution and alignment with strategic objectives.

Responsibilities
Manage the end-to-end execution of full-funnel marketing programs by partnering with cross-functional teams (content, design, demand, product marketing, product, legal, etc.) to source content, promotional materials, and target lists. This includes managing project timelines, developing the bill of materials, and securing the necessary resources and budget for successful execution. Primary focus on corporate marketing programs, with additional cross-functional programs as bandwidth allows
Monitor, analyze, and optimize marketing programs to ensure efficiency and effectiveness in achieving program goals. This includes real-time monitoring and adjustments, as needed, as well as longer-term reviews to gauge how leads are maturing through the funnel. Utilize best practices, analysis, and hypothesis testing to continually improve programs
Establish and own program metrics and goals, proactively identify and address risks, track progress to make real-time adjustments, and effectively document and communicate marketing plans to stakeholders
Partner with marketing operations to establish program tracking, nurture flow alignment, lead follow up workflows, and reporting requirements as needed
Continuously evolve program plans each quarter by fostering innovative ideas to drive better business results, while maintaining regular communication with stakeholders and team members on project status, progress, risks, and potential delivery challenges
Hold ongoing retrospectives to promote continuous process improvements, execute and track quarterly goals that align to business priorities, and collaborate regularly with all go-to-market teams

Qualification
Required
10+ years of experience in program management, strategy, and operations in Marketing, at a high-growth B2B SaaS company
Proven expertise in managing large-scale marketing launches and campaigns, coordinating multiple workstreams, deliverables, stakeholders, and cross-functional teams
Strong analytical, planning, and organizational skills, with the ability to manage competing priorities and navigate ambiguity
Proficiency with project management tools and methodologies (e.g., Airtable, Jira, Google Sheets) and experience working in Google Suite, Salesforce, and Tableau
Experience managing budgets, working with vendors, and ensuring efficient resource allocation
Strong ver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to articulate strategies, convey complex information concisely, and effectively engage with all levels of the organization, including senior leadership
Highly process-oriented with a structured approach to campaign management—building timelines, trackers, and bills of materials, setting agendas, running meetings, and driving accountability across teams
